The Appeal of Burrata in Entertaining
Burrata cheese is a fresh Italian cheese made from mozzarella and cream. The outer shell is solid mozzarella, while the inside contains stracciatella and cream, giving it an unusual, soft texture. It’s this combination that makes burrata a crowd-pleaser at any gathering.

Burrata Board Salad
Equipment
- 1 Large serving board
- 1 Sharp knife
- 1 Small bowls for dips
Ingredients
Main Ingredients
- 2 balls burrata cheese
- 2 cups arugula or mixed greens
- 1 cup cherry tomatoes halved
- 1 cup fresh peaches sliced
- 1/2 cup basil leaves
Additional Accompaniments
- 1/4 cup balsamic glaze
- 1/4 cup olive oil
- Salt and pepper to taste
- 1/4 cup toasted pine nuts
- 1/4 cup crostini or crackers
Instructions
Preparation
- Start by laying arugula or mixed greens across your serving board. This forms the foundation of your burrata board salad.
- Place the burrata balls on the board, spaced evenly to ensure each guest can easily access the cheese.
- Surround the burrata with halved cherry tomatoes, sliced peaches, and fresh basil leaves, arranging them in a visually appealing manner.
- Drizzle the balsamic glaze and olive oil over the board. Sprinkle with salt and pepper to enhance the flavors.
- Add small bowls of toasted pine nuts and crostini to the board for added texture and variety.
Serving
- Present the burrata board salad to your guests, allowing them to create their own combinations of ingredients.
Storage
- If there are leftovers, store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to two days.
- To enjoy leftovers, allow them to come to room temperature before serving again.

FAQ
Can I prepare the burrata board salad in advance?
Yes, you can prepare certain components of the burrata board salad in advance. The greens can be washed and stored, vegetables and fruits can be sliced, and accompaniments like crostini can be prepared ahead of time. However, it’s best to assemble the final board just before serving to maintain freshness and presentation. Burrata should be added at the last moment to keep its texture perfect.
What wine pairs well with a burrata board salad?
A burrata board salad pairs wonderfully with a variety of wines. A crisp white wine such as a Sauvignon Blanc or a Pinot Grigio complements the creamy texture of the burrata and the freshness of the vegetables. If you prefer red wine, a light-bodied option like a Pinot Noir can also enhance the flavors without overpowering them.
